Trump ex-Legal professional Normal Invoice Barr defends FBI search of Mar-a-Lago


Legal professional Normal William Barr speaks in Washington, December 10, 2019.

Al Drago | Reuters

William Barr, who was Former President Donald Trump‘s lawyer normal till the ultimate months of his administration, appeared Friday to defend the Division of Justice’s resolution to raid Trump’s Mar-a-Lago dwelling and seize hundreds of data.

“I feel the motive force on this from the start was a great deal of labeled info sitting in Mar-A-Lago,” Barr mentioned in a Fox Information interview.

“Individuals say this was unprecedented, properly, it is also unprecedented for a president to take all this labeled info and put them in a rustic membership, okay?” Barr mentioned.

“How lengthy is the federal government attempt to get that again?” Barr went on. “They jawboned for a 12 months, they had been deceived on the voluntary actions taken, they then went and received a subpoena, they had been deceived on that, they really feel.”

“The info are beginning to present they had been being jerked round, so how lengthy do they wait?” Barr added.

The remarks from the previous head of the DOJ got here as courtroom paperwork revealed extra details about the company’s prison investigation into the cargo of labeled authorities data to Mar-a-Lago after Trump left the White Home.

FBI brokers discovered 4 dozen empty doc folders marked “CLASSIFIED” throughout their raid final month of Trump’s membership, a newly unsealed courtroom file revealed earlier Friday. Forty-three of these folders had been collected from Trump’s workplace, the courtroom submitting mentioned.

The Aug. eight raid got here months after the Nationwide Archives retrieved 15 packing containers of supplies from Trump’s Palm Seaside, Florida, resort dwelling in January. FBI brokers went to Mar-a-Lago in June to gather all extra data that bore classification markings.

However the FBI later “uncovered a number of sources of proof” indicating that extra labeled paperwork remained at Mar-a-Lago, main them to hunt a warrant to go looking the premises, in line with a DOJ courtroom submitting.

Barr mentioned Friday that the search warrant means that “for them to have taken issues to the present level they most likely have fairly good proof, however that is hypothesis.”

Barr additionally forged doubt on Trump’s claims that he declassified the paperwork that had been taken from Mar-a-Lago, calling it “extremely unbelievable.”

But when Trump certainly “stood over scores of packing containers, probably not realizing what was in them and mentioned, I hereby declassify the whole lot in right here that will be such an abuse and that exhibits such recklessness that it is nearly worse than taking the paperwork,” Barr mentioned.

Barr was sworn in as Trump’s lawyer normal in February 2019. He oversaw the controversial public launch of former particular counsel Robert Mueller’s report on Russian meddling and attainable coordination with the Trump marketing campaign within the 2016 election. Critics accused him of misrepresenting the Mueller report’s conclusions when he launched a four-page abstract of it weeks earlier than the full report got here out.

Lower than a month after Trump misplaced to President Joe Biden within the 2020 election, Barr publicly cut up together with his boss by undermining his false claims that the race was rigged by means of widespread fraud. Trump has maintained that the race was rigged towards him, even after he left workplace on Jan. 20, 2021.

As not too long ago as this week, Trump has demanded that he ought to both be declared the “rightful winner,” or {that a} do-over election ought to be held “instantly.”

Barr, in an interview printed Dec. 1, 2020, informed The Related Press that the DOJ has “not seen fraud on a scale that might have effected a unique final result within the election.”

Trump introduced Barr’s resignation two weeks later.
